WebPatients receiving palliative care in Nova Scotia can get support from paramedics for pain and symptom management at home. All ground ambulance paramedics in Nova Scotia have received training to increase their skills and resources to manage palliative care symptoms like pain, breathlessness, fear and anxiety. http://mysurgery.nshealth.ca/Pages/Default.aspx irene moody obituary https://dentistforhumanity.org
